Contract INF816208M116
American Plastic Lumber, Inc. · Department Of The Interior · January 14, 2008
American Plastic Lumber, Inc. was awarded a federal contract by Department Of The Interior (U.S. Fish And Wildlife Service) on January 14, 2008 for $6,000 of work in various services. Performance is in Shingle Springs, CA. It was awarded under full and open competition. It uses firm fixed-price contract pricing.

Description
PLASTIC LUMBER TO BUILD A UNVERSALLY ACCESSIBLE PHOTOGRAPHY BLIND AT DELEVAN NWR.
